A Yorkshire family is pleading for the return of their sick cat, Nora, after shocking doorbell footage showed an Amazon delivery driver stealing the animal moments after dropping off a package.

It is a crime that defies logic and basic decency. A family in West Yorkshire has been left devastated after their doorbell camera captured an Amazon delivery driver not just dropping off a parcel, but callously stealing their beloved cat, Nora.
The incident, which occurred on Monday in the quiet town of Elland, has sparked a viral firestorm and raised disturbing questions about the vetting of gig-economy workers. Carl Crowther, 53, told the press he was stunned when he reviewed the footage. "He comes right up to the door, gets no answer, looks for a place to hide the parcel... and then he clocks the cat," Crowther said. "He picks her up, turns around, and walks off. Just like that. Like he was picking up a piece of litter."
The footage is chilling in its casualness. The driver does not hesitate. He appears to wait for an opportunity, lingering until he is sure he is unobserved, then scoops up the animal and shoves her into his delivery van. This was not an accident; it was a theft.
The stakes for the family are heartbreakingly high. Nora is not just a pet; she suffers from a heart murmur and requires daily medication. "We are frantic," Crowther admitted. "She is an indoor-centric cat. She doesn't know the world outside this street. Without her meds, her time is running out."
